At the beginner level, phonics introduces individual letter sounds first. Learners then practice blending these sounds to read simple words. One key part of phonics: a beginner’s guide to reading is learning about digraphs. Digraphs are two letters that make one sound, such as “sh” or “ch.” Understanding these sound patterns helps beginners read more complex words.
